How do I verify rollback compliance during Catalyst migration?
You own final validation of your organization’s compliance alignment during Catalyst migration rollback workflows. Use stored execution records to rigorously cross-reference replayable workflow states against pre-defined key compliance controls to confirm that rollback workflows meet critical applicable regulatory compliance requirements for your migration. Do not rely solely on these stored records or formal automated checks to fulfill all of your unique organizational compliance validation obligations.
